Fun Fact: St. Patrick reportedly used shamrocks to explain the Holy Trinity, but later interpretations say the three leaves are meant to symbolize hope, love, and faith. If there’s a fourth leaf, it symbolizes luck, which is why we consider four-leaf clovers to be lucky.

Bicycle Helmut Safety Day! 🚵‍♂️

The UF/IFAS Pasco County Cooperative Extension and the Pasco County Metropolitan Planning Organization (MPO) are hosting the One Stop Community Bicycle Helmet Safety Day on Monday, March 25, 2024, to encourage safe biking practices and provide FREE helmets to people of all ages!

WHAT: Bicycle Helmet Safety Day

WHEN: Monday, March 25, 2024

TIME: 3:00 .m. – 7 p.m.

WHERE: One Stop Shop
15029 14th Street
Dade City, FL

Did you know, wearing a helmet significantly reduces the risk of head injuries in the event of a bicycle crash? The goal of Bicycle Helmut Safety Day is to ensure that everyone in our community has access to this piece of crucial safety equipment.

Please Note:
🚩 You must be present and get a required customized fitting in order to receive a free helmet.
🚩 This event is rain or shine.
🚩 No reservations are needed, but due to limited quantities and sizes, helmets are on a first come, first served basis.
🚩 A team of certified helmet fitters will be on-site to assist the public in selecting the appropriate size as well as custom fitting all helmets.
